OBJECTIVES OF THE PROGRAMME
:
To address the underlying
social determinants of health through policies and programmes that enhances
health equity and integrates pro-poor, gender-responsive, and human
rights-based approaches.
Description of duties:
Under the guidance and
supervision of the Technical Officer (Health in Development) and the Director,
Health Sector Development, the incumbent will perform the following tasks:
1. To advocate
equity-focused, gender-responsive and human rights-based approaches to public
health in WHO Western Pacific Region countries and among WHO staff, including
development of related tools and advocacy materials.
2. To support Members States
in understanding and mainstreaming social determinants, equity, gender, human
rights related issues in health policies, programmes and actions and support
capacity building including training and inter-country meetings.
3. To support to Member
States in designing, implementing and monitoring policies, programmes and
actions on ageing and health.
4. To facilitate and conduct
research and develop tools and advocacy material on social determinants,
equity, gender, human rights, and ageing and health-related issues, including
maintain webpages and databases and document regional experiences and practices.
5. To support the
implementation of the social determinants, equity, gender, human rights, and
ageing and health workplan in the Regional Office, including planning,
reporting and other programme management tasks, and giving advice to WHO
Country Offices on integration of social determinants, equity, gender, human
rights, and ageing and health-related issues in WHO workplans.
6. To build partnerships and
networks, liaise with other WHO Offices and HQ to support joint initiatives and
support resource mobilization at regional and country levels.
RE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S
Education:
University degree in one of
the following or related fields: social sciences, health sciences, economics,
law, development, public health. Advanced university degree in a relevant field
and training in public health, gender, equity, and human rights are an
advantage.
Skills:
Broad expertise in
mainstreaming gender, equity, human rights, social determinants, and experience
in public health strategic planning as well as in ageing and health.
Ability to adapt and apply
the general concepts on ageing, gender, equity, human rights and social
determinants to country contexts.
Strong interpersonal and
diplomatic skills.
Integrity, tact, discretion
and sensitivity to cultural differences
Good negotiation,
c.ommunication and advocacy skills.
Proficient in standard MS
Office software applications.
Presentation skills.
Competencies:
1. Communicating in a
credible and effective way
2. Producing results
3. Knowing and managing
yourself
4. Moving forward in a
changing environment
5. Fostering integration and
teamwork
Experience:
At least five years'
experience, of which some should be at the international level in public
health, social sciences, law, economics, gender, human rights or related field.
With broad experience in mainstreaming gender, equity, human rights and other
cross-cutting issues is preferred.
Languages:
Written and spoken fluency
in English is essential. Working knowledge of other UN languages is an
advantage.
